Faces of Trade®

To truly understand the benefits of international trade, we believe the story is best told from small businesses currently in the global marketplace. Because small businesses make up the vast majority of our membership, the U.S. Chamber is uniquely positioned to share these "Faces of Trade®" stories, which highlight both their challenges and successes. These companies represent a much larger group of entrepreneurs who are increasingly responsible for the growth in U.S. trade.

  Stoel Rives Stoel Rives LLP is a law firm that forms a critical link between companies in the United States and markets abroad. Established in 1907, the firm has adapted to growth in the global market and today helps businesses export and import. Operating from 11 offices in 7 different states, Stoel Rives' attorneys combine a knowledge of trade regulations with relevant cultural and language experience to introduce businesses to new markets. (Published in 2010)   Shabobba® International LLC Shabobba ® International LLC has grown into a successful global provider of high-quality photographic prints owing to a partnership with photographer Donald Greenhaus. Greenhaus had been involved in photography since the 1950s but had grown weary of the business side of the industry. After joining forces in 2006 with Dixie Henderson, president of Shabobba, both were free to pursue their passions. (Published in 2010)   Roto-Mix LLC Roto-Mix, LLC, has been manufacturing cattle feed mixers and manure spreaders for more than 25 years. Owing to exports, the company has been able to stretch far beyond its headquarters in Dodge City, Kansas, forming mutually beneficial relationships with numerous overseas buyers.
